3D Analysis Screen 2

 

 

 

This view focuses on the long parameter values and shows that the highest values occur around the value of 60, as confirmed in the data grid. The floor shows this to be a fairly stable region over the short parameters used in this analysis. The "tail" shows that we should avoid the smaller values for the long  parameters. The fact that the tail is in the corner indicates that the lowest values for the short parameters are also to be avoided. Rotating to that axis (around the Z axis) further helps identify the best region.


That view is shown next on Screen 3.
